The missionary herald is a newspaper series published at boston by the american board of commissioners for foreign missions (abcfm), for the congregationalist church. Starting in 1828, the volumes contain the proceedings at large for the congregationalist organization, abcfm, in addition to regular articles and submissions.
The american board of commissioners for foreign missions was founded in 1810, the first organized missionary society in the united states. By the time of its centenary in 1910, the board was responsible for 102 mission stations and a missionary staff of 600 in india, ceylon, west central africa (angola), south africa and rhodesia, asiatic and european turkey, four different regions in china.

The baptist missionary society was founded in 1792 by william carey (1761-1834). As a youth, carey had developed an interest in missionary work in the south seas through reading the accounts of captain cook's 1769-1770 voyages to that region. This interest was accentuated when carey read jonathan edwards' book life of brainerd.
